You already know about NYC's free outdoor pools, but what about the one uptown oasis not on the city's list?
Yes, we're talking about the outdoor pool at Denny Farrell Riverbank State Park.
Operating on a separate schedule from city pools, this state-run pool was slated to open on July 4, but due to the heat wave opened early on Wednesday, July 1 with temporary expanded hours (until 7pm through Friday, July 3).

To find this unique outdoor pool with views of the Hudson River, head to the southwest edge of the 28-acre park.
This summer there are two daily general admission recreational swim sessions every day of the week:
Monday-Sunday 11am-2pm and 3pm-6pm
Holidays 9am-6pm
Adult lap swim hours, which require a lap swim card (18 & over), are:
Monday-Sunday 6:30am-8:15am
Tickets are $1 for children ages 4-15 and seniors, $2 for those 16 and older.
